HERE IS YOUR TRICK TO UNLOCKING THE WORLD OF WEB SERVICES EXPERTISE

Here Is Your Trick To Unlocking The World Of Web Services Expertise

Here Is Your Trick To Unlocking The World Of Web Services Expertise

Blog Article

Article Writer-Ottesen Brewer

Discover the supreme Web Providers Handbook for all your requirements. Discover communication procedures, core principles of SOAP and REST, and best practices for smooth application. Uncover the tricks to grasping web services, from understanding the basics to carrying out scalable style. Master the art of designing protected systems and optimizing for future growth. Unlock the power of internet services at your fingertips.

Overview of Internet Solutions



If you have actually ever before questioned what internet services are and exactly how they function, this summary is the best area to begin. Web services are a means for various applications to communicate with each other over the internet. https://www.htmlgoodies.com/seo/what-is-technical-seo/ allow for seamless combination of systems, making it less complicated to share information and functionalities.

One of the key facets of internet services is their use standard methods like HTTP and XML to promote interaction. This standardization makes sure that various systems can understand and connect with each other successfully. Web solutions can be classified right into 2 main types: SOAP (Simple Things Accessibility Procedure) and REST (Representational State Transfer).

SOAP is a procedure that makes use of XML for message exchange, while REST relies on basic HTTP methods like obtain, PUBLISH, PUT, and erase. Both have their staminas and are utilized in various situations based on requirements.

Key Principles and Technologies



Discovering the foundational principles and modern technologies of internet solutions is vital for understanding their capability and application in modern systems. When diving google places profile into the crucial concepts and technologies of internet services, you unlock to a globe of interconnected opportunities. Here are some essential elements to comprehend:

- ** SOAP (Simple Things Gain Access To Procedure) **: This method specifies the framework of messages exchanged in between web solutions.
- ** WSDL (Internet Providers Description Language) **: WSDL is utilized to define the performances used by a web service.
- ** REST (Representational State Transfer) **: A building design that utilizes standard HTTP approaches for communication in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ial duty in information exchange between internet services due to its versatility and readability.

Recognizing these core principles and innovations will lay a solid structure for your journey right into the realm of web solutions.

Best Practices for Application



To make sure successful execution of internet services, prioritize adherence to best methods. Begin by completely recording your web service APIs, consisting of clear descriptions of endpoints, parameters, and anticipated reactions. Regular calling conventions and versioning of APIs are crucial for maintainability. When developing Get More , comply with the principles of remainder to create a scalable and adaptable architecture. Apply appropriate authentication and permission devices to secure your services, such as OAuth or API tricks.

Examining is essential in ensuring the dependability of your internet solutions. Develop extensive test cases that cover different circumstances, consisting of favorable and negative testing. Continual combination and automated testing can aid capture concerns early in the development process. Display your web solutions in real-time to identify efficiency traffic jams and possible failings. Logging and mistake handling are vital for identifying issues and fixing troubles properly.


Last but not least, consider the scalability of your web services by designing for future development. Execute caching mechanisms and lots balancing to handle enhanced website traffic. Routinely review and enhance your code for performance. By adhering to these ideal techniques, you can simplify the execution of web services and guarantee their success.

Conclusion

Congratulations! You have actually simply unlocked the key to mastering internet services. By comprehending seo and marketing and technologies, and implementing finest methods, you're well on your method to becoming a web services expert.

Keep checking out and experimenting with what you have actually discovered to proceed broadening your knowledge and abilities in this interesting area.

The world of web services is now at your fingertips, ready for you to explore and dominate. Enjoy the journey!